1.1 Overview of the Poem and Its Significance
Phenomenal Woman is a captivating poem by Maya Angelou that celebrates self-acceptance and challenges societal beauty standards. First published in 1978, it has become an anthem for women worldwide, embracing individuality and inner strength. The poem’s vivid imagery and rhythmic flow emphasize the speaker’s confidence and resilience, making it a timeless piece of literature. Its significance lies in its ability to empower women and inspire self-love, solidifying its place as a cornerstone of feminist poetry. The poem’s universal message continues to resonate, making it a celebrated work in Angelou’s collection And Still I Rise.
1.2 Maya Angelou’s Background and Influence
Maya Angelou, a renowned American poet, author, and civil rights activist, left an indelible mark on literature. Born in 1928, she overcame personal challenges to become a celebrated voice for empowerment. Her work, including Phenomenal Woman, reflects her experiences as a Black woman, addressing themes of identity and resilience; Angelou’s influence extends beyond poetry; she was a prominent figure in the Civil Rights Movement and an advocate for women’s rights. Her writings have inspired countless individuals, cementing her legacy as a trailblazer in both literature and social justice. Her impactful life and work continue to inspire future generations.

3.2 Imagery and Symbolism in the Poem
Maya Angelou’s Phenomenal Woman is rich in vivid imagery and powerful symbolism. The poem uses metaphors of the body and movement, such as “I walk into a room / Just as cool as you please,” to symbolize confidence and presence. The imagery of the speaker’s voice and stride reflects inner strength and self-assurance. Angelou also employs symbolic language to challenge traditional beauty standards, transforming her body into a symbol of resilience and beauty. These elements create a layered narrative, celebrating individuality and rejecting societal norms, making the poem a profound exploration of identity and empowerment.
